Science without Laws: Model Systems, Cases, Exemplary Narratives

(Part of the Science and Cultural Theory Series)

Physicists regularly invoke universal laws, such as those of motion and electromagnetism, to explain events. Biological and medical scientists have no such laws. How then do they acquire a reliable body of knowledge about biological organisms and human disease?
